Skip to main content

Mr Matt's definitions

boydy

An incredible mind and a fantastic body
Wow is that boydy? Everything they said is true!
by Mr Matt July 12, 2005
mugGet the boydy mug.

Share this definition

Sign in to vote

We'll email you a link to sign in instantly.

Or

Check your email

We sent a link to

Open your email